Understanding Adjustment of Status and Its Complexities
Adjustment of Status is the process by which an individual changes their immigration standing from a short-term or undocumented classification to that of a lawful permanent resident. It seems like a single procedure, but it in reality involves numerous documents, necessary documents, medical examinations, background screenings, and in many cases an in-person appointment. Each of these components has its own series of rules, and neglecting even a seemingly insignificant piece of information can cause setbacks or outright rejections.

How an Attorney Helps You Avoid Costly Mistakes
One of the biggest reasons to hire an attorney is the sheer volume of paperwork involved. Form I-485, the central form for Adjustment of Status, is only the start. Depending on your circumstances, you may further be required to complete and submit Form I-130, Form I-864, employment authorization paperwork, and travel authorization documents — each of which comes with distinct directions and documentary criteria. An skilled attorney is aware of just which documents are relevant to your unique circumstances and the best way to fill them out without errors the first time.
Errors on immigration forms are not insignificant hassles. A incorrect answer, a overlooked signature, or an incomplete part can bring about a Request for Evidence from USCIS, which contributes significant delays to your schedule. In more severe situations, inconsistencies or mistakes may trigger concerns that bring about additional scrutiny or even accusations of dishonesty. An immigration counsel reviews every aspect before submission, considerably minimizing the probability of these delays.
Beyond paperwork, attorneys are familiar with the legal nuances that most applicants simply aren’t aware of. For example, specific previous immigration infractions, criminal records, or prior deportation orders can create bars to eligibility that aren’t always apparent. A knowledgeable lawyer can assess your past truthfully and aid you understand whether a waiver is accessible or if an different approach would be more beneficial to your goals.

Who is eligible to apply for Adjustment of Status in Abram-Perezville, TX?
Eligibility for Adjustment of Status usually demands that the candidate has an authorized immigrant application, has an readily obtainable immigrant visa number, was legally received or paroled into the United States, and is not affected by any barriers to adjustment. What documents are required for an Adjustment of Status application?
Petitioners generally need to file Form I-485, a certified copy of their birth certificate, passport-style pictures, proof of legal arrival into the United States, an authorized immigration visa petition, medical screening results from a authorized USCIS-designated civil surgeon, financial support records such as Form I-864 Affidavit of Support, and any further proof relevant to their case. Can I work in the United States while my Adjustment of Status application is pending?
Candidates who have filed for Adjustment of Status may apply for an Employment Authorization Document (EAD) using Form I-765, which grants them the legal right to maintain employment in the United States while their case is pending. What happens if my Adjustment of Status application is denied?
When an Adjustment of Status petition is denied, the individual will receive a notification explaining the reasons for the denial. Depending on the circumstances, there might be options accessible such as filing a formal motion to reopen or reconsider, challenging the determination, or pursuing other immigration options.
